7. Open Data
Proporcionar les dades (públiques)
en formats digitals, estàndards i
oberts per a ser reutilitzades de
forma automàtica.
Qualsevol pot usar-les
(reutilitzar-les) gratuïtament
quan vulgui pel que vulgui
(inclosa la finalitat comercial)

”Dato único / dato compartido / dato accesible / dato abierto /
dato georreferenciado / dato descrito semánticamente.”
• El dato es único, lo mejor es ir siempre a la fuente de los datos, no tener
copias intermedias.
• El dato hay que compartirlo (internamente y externamente: dato
abierto), compartiendo es cuando multiplicamos su valor.
• Para poder compartir el dato tiene que estar accesible (de forma fácil y
estable a lo largo del tiempo).
• La inmensa mayoría (por no decir todos) de los datos tienen la capacidad
de estar georreferenciados. Actualmente ya no se entiende un dato sin
esta característica.
• El dato tiene que ir acompañado de sus metadatos que le describen
semánticamente.

32. What is IODC?
IODC is the essential meeting point for the global community to debate and study the future
of open data.
IODC aims to build stronger relationships between open data initiatives from the different
countries and establish a dialogue between all the stakeholders:
• Policy makers and Public Sector Information (PSI) holders • Private companies, startups
and freelancers
• Activists and NGO ́s
• Data journalism
• Representatives of civil society from all over the world.
IODC gathers countries from the northern and southern to define tendencies and establish
global policies of collaboration.
